ASTOUNDING is all that I can say!! Congrats again Dimtry! As Phil said, this defies belief. We now have a reasonable chance of proving R6 within the next 1-2 years. But with only 2 k's remaining and the way things are going, we may just prove it by the end of the year.



This is the 50th top-5000 prime for CRUS. A nice round number for an unbelievable run of R6 primes.

This also removes k=43994 from R36, which now has 84 k's remaining. :-)

In a little while, I'll post the file for k=36772 for n=750K-1M, since no more sieving will be needed. It is the only k left to search to n=1M! k=1597 has already been searched. If we eliminate k=36772 by n=1M, this base will unbelievably go in our 1k remaining thread with a conjecture about 10 times higher than any other 1k base!

Would anyone like to get a sieving drive started for n=1M-2M? Although sieving the 2 k's together using sr2sieve should be about as fast as sieving them separately using sr1sieve, I think sieving them separately would be better because they will have much different optimum sieve depths. From the beginning of this drive, k=1597 has been by far the lowest weight k. The weight of the final 2 k's now remaining is:
k=1597: 272
k=36772: 583
